He has been a visiting scholar at NYU\'s Rudin Center for Transportation Policy and Management, a research fellow at the Canadian Centre for Architecture, a fellow at the Design Trust for Public Space, and a winner of the Warhol Foundation Arts Writers Grant, among other honors.
He has appeared on a wide range of television and radio programs, from the Today show to the BBC\'s World Service to NPR\'s Fresh Air .
He is author of You May Also Like: Taste in an Age of Endless Choice , Traffic: Why We Drive the Way We Do (and What It Says About Us) , and Survival City: Adventures Among the Ruins of Atomic America .
He is a contributing editor of Wired UK , Outside, and Artforum.
About author(s): TOM Vanderbilt has written for many publications, including The New York Times Magazine , T he Wall Street Journal Magazine , Popular Science , Financial Times , Smithsonian, and London Review of Books , among many others.
At its heart, Beginners inspires us to take small acts of reinvention, and rediscover the magic of learning.
Building on his personal insight from his year of Learning dangerously with engaging and instructive studies, Vanderbilt shows how anyone can get better at beginning again--and, more importantly, why we should take those awkward first steps.
Rapturously singing Spice Girls in an amateur choir, losing chess matches to kids still Learning to tie their shoes, and dodging scorpions at a surf camp in Costa Rica, Vanderbilt weaves his own experience with comprehensive, insightful research, and finds that the circuitous path it takes to learn new skills takes us on an unexpected journey of self-discovery and fulfillment.
Old dogs can\'t learn new tricks, or so the saying goes, but Vanderbilt wanted to fight the rut of mid-career competence and decided to embark upon a year of Learning purely for the sake of learning.
Noticing his daughter\'s insatiable curiosity about the world, Tom Vanderbilt asked himself why so many of us stop Learning new skills as adults.
